Czech

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): [ˈtrojaːk]

Noun

troják m inan

  1. something consisting of three parts or intended for three, e.g.
    1. a triple room, a room for three people
    2. a triple beehive, designed for three groups of bees
    3. a triple-barrel rifle
    4. a plow/plough with three ploughshares
    5. a tree or other woody plant with three fused trunks or stems
    6. a folk dance, usually Moravian, performed in groups of three
    7. a type of kiln
